COOKEVILLE — “During the past year, Upper Cumberland Human Resource Agency’s Cannon County Office has provided services to 4,044 individuals with $1,045,799 being spent in the County. The UCHRA programs addresses the needs of all ages and has a positive impact on the residents in Cannon County,” stated County Executive Mike Gannon. ...
